前言 Spark SQL允許我們在Spark環境中使用SQL或者Hive SQL執行關系型查詢。它的核心是一個特殊類型的Spark RDD:SchemaRDD。 SchemaRDD類似于傳統關系型數據庫的一張表,由兩部分組成:
users values(1, 1) db.users.insert({a:1, b:1}) 插入記錄 Select a, b from users db.users.find({},{a:1
現階段的業務變更過程是由運維提單,再由DBA對這些 SQL逐句進行審核,審核通過后再由運維執行。由于單據的多樣性與復雜性(部分單據大于1M),不止消耗DBA的大量時間精力,也讓審單無法面面俱到,從 而可能執行了非法的SQL導致變更時間延長,影響業務正常上線造成了損失。
?ORACLE SQL性能優化系列 (一) 1. 選用適合的ORACLE優化器 ORACLE的優化器共有3種: a. RULE (基于規則) b. COST
?· Oracle?SQL性能優化技巧大總結 1) 選擇最有效率的表名順序(只在基于規則的優化器中有效): ??? ORACLE的解析器按照從右到左的順序處理FROM子句中的表名,FROM子句中寫在最后的表(基礎表
利用這個插件可以輕松地開發和測試PL/SQL代碼。
1. 基本SQL SELECT語句 2. 目標通過本章學習,您將可以: 列舉 SQL SELECT語句的功能。 執行簡單的選擇語句。 SQL 語言和 SQL*Plus 命令的不同。 3. SQL SELECT
JSqlParser能夠解析SQL語句并它翻譯成一個Java類層次。它產生的層次可以使用訪問者模式導航。 項目主頁: http://www.baiduhome.net/lib/view/home/1334064655077
悚然。我最喜歡的一個情節是龍紋身女孩用SQL來查找40年前的兇殺案的過程。 我們從電影里可以看到她使用筆記本電腦,輕而易舉的進入瑞典警察局數據庫,當她敲入像‘unsolved(未破案)’和‘d
?(一)深入淺出理解索引結構 實際上,您可以把索引理解為一種特殊的目錄。微軟的SQL SERVER提供了兩種索引:聚集索引(clustered index,也稱聚類索引、簇集索引)和非聚集索引(nonclustered
? SQL*PLUS命令的使用大全 ? ? ? ?? ? Oracle的sql*plus是與oracle進行交互的客戶端工具。在sql*plus中,可以運行sql*plus命令與sql*plus語句。
?SQL內聯、外聯的簡單理解 如表 ------------------------------------------------- table1 ? | table2 ----
?操作練習 SQL and PL/SQL Appendix PL/SQL操作練習 Practices and Solutions Lab 1:數據庫基本概念 1. 試解釋下列術語 (1) Row 行 (2)
Oracle 高性能SQL優化航天信息股份有限公司 2. 什么是Oracle性能管理 Oracle性能管理是一種利用已證實過的方法,反復試驗、判斷和實現優化方案的循序漸進的過程。 SQL語句優化是性能管理的重要組成部分。
SQL分類: DDL—數據定義語言(CREATE,ALTER,DROP,DECLARE) DML—數據操縱語言(SELECT,DELETE,UPDATE,INSERT) DCL—數據控制語
在ORACLE數據庫中,表與表之間的SQL JOIN方式有多種(不僅表與表,還可以表與視圖、物化視圖等聯結),官方的解釋如下所示 A join is a query that combines rows
+------+-----------+----------+ 注:我們上述的sql語句全部基于mysql數據庫執行。 總結 本文主要描述了sql join的分類以及各種join的區別,通過簡單的示例,讓大家更
ambda表達式操作數據庫的框架,相比Java世界中現在非常流行的mybatis,它可以極大減少SQL語句的編寫。 從圖形界面開始使用Speedment Speedment使用Groovy配置來找
#this?script?used?montor?mysql?network?traffic.echo?sql tcpdump?-i?eth0?-s?0?-l?-w?-?dst?port?3306?|?strings?|?perl?-e?'